Cavaliers' Dean Wade (knee) doubtful for Friday
Cleveland Cavaliers power forward Dean Wade (knee) is doubtful to play Friday versus the Charlotte Hornets.
Wade will pick up a fourth straight absence while Lamar Stevens and Kevin Love continue to play more minutes. Jarrett Allen is questionable with an illness after missing the past two contests with an ankle injury.
In the unlikely event that Wade plays, numberFire's models project him for 23.0 minutes and 15.4 FanDuel points. Over the last two games without Allen and Wade, Stevens is averaging 25.9 FanDuel points and 32.0 minutes while Mobley is averaging 33.8 FanDuel points in 31.7 minutes.
